A fire broke out in a market located in the western part of Kabul on Sunday, prompting panic among residents, Khaama Press reported. Images circulating on social media showed flames and thick smoke rising from the affected area, drawing the attention of locals and emergency responders.

Residents quickly alerted authorities and attempted to control the blaze before it could spread further. As of now, Taliban officials have not issued any official statement regarding the cause of the fire or the extent of damage.

There is also no confirmed information about injuries or casualties resulting from the incident, Khaama Press reported. The lack of immediate communication from authorities has left residents concerned and seeking clarity on safety measures and the status of the affected market.
